Battery drain question - please help!

Hi there and thank you.

Car: 2002 Nissan Xterra XE 6 Cyl 3.3L

Original issue: Battery started draining overnight/after several hours after having it in the shop for other repairs such as radiator/water pump/intake manifold etc. It doesn't happen all the time, but I would say 90% of the time. They replaced the battery with a new one at the time.

Steps to resolve: Shop first said I had the wrong size battery and replaced it. Then, when that one died, they said it was the cables or connections going to the battery, so they put a temporary cap on the negative lead. Then, they just said "You probably need a new battery!" and left me out to dry. I replaced the connectors that meet the battery posts but the issue still persists. I also tried a completely different brand new battery and it was drained within a day or so.

Other information:

The problem is that most of the time my battery will be completely dead when I try to start my Xterra after it sits a while. I have to jump it with one of those jumper packs I bought almost every morning, and sometimes when I go out for lunch. Other times however, like this morning, it started right up. Most the time though, it is dead. I tried a new battery and the same thing happened. I had the alternator replaced a year ago. I'm fairly certain nothing is pulling a lot of power either when the car is off as this started after the shop and nothing has really changed since then.

Any ideas?
